Contractors: first-day access at the Kestrel Point site. Bike cage is left of the loading bay; bring your own lock. Parking gates open 06:30–19:00 weekdays only. Do not tailgate vehicles through the gates — each entry must be logged. Report to the site office before starting work. Out-of-hours access requires prior sign-off from the Tamsin desk. Both the cage and the gate keypad accept the code below.

badge for fafof-yajef: bdg-JTFOG-95442

Subject: New owner for the Quillhopper queue replacement

Hello support team,

As you know, we are retiring our homegrown job queue in favor of the new Quillhopper-based system. During the migration, retries and dead-letter behavior will change, so escalation paths matter. Please do not route queue incidents to the old platform alias anymore. Effective Monday, all queue-migration escalations go to the person named below.

account owner for bahif-yageg: Eliath Ulair Quenvan Kasok

## Deployment: Broker Upgrade

We upgrade the Hollowpine broker one node at a time, draining consumers first. Run the preflight script, confirm replication is caught up, then apply the new package and rejoin the cluster. Repeat per node. Before starting, verify each node against the settings below.

settings of fahag-haduf:
[ulaox]
port = 8443
region = south-2
host = ulaox.lumiccorp.internal
timeout_ms = 500
retries = 8

**CI troubleshooting — Ashgrove admin dashboard dark mode**

Snapshot tests for the Ashgrove admin dashboard began failing after the dark-mode theme tokens were merged. The test runner defaults to light mode, but several components now read the OS preference, producing mismatched baselines. We forced the color scheme in the test harness and regenerated snapshots. The corrected pipeline run's identifier appears below for reference.

build token for bageg-yahof: htk3_673